Aperçu

Established in 1962, the American School of Barcelona (ASB) is a private, non-profit international school located in Esplugues de Llobregat, just outside Barcelona. Serving students from preschool through 12th grade, ASB offers a rigorous American curriculum complemented by the International Baccalaureate Diploma Program (IBDP) and the International Baccalaureate Careers-related Program (IBCP). With a student body representing over 60 nationalities, the school fosters a diverse and inclusive environment that celebrates global perspectives.

Mission
ASB’s mission is to empower students to become global citizens equipped with critical thinking skills and the confidence to reach their full potential. The school emphasizes a holistic approach to education, integrating academic excellence with opportunities in the arts, athletics, and leadership development.

Environnement
Situated just 10 kilometers from central Barcelona, ASB provides one of the city’s largest campuses, featuring state-of-the-art facilities that support a dynamic and engaging learning experience. The school’s commitment to innovation, inclusivity, and community makes it a leading institution in international education.

Programme

Early Childhood Center (Preschool – Kindergarten)

ASB’s youngest learners follow a play-based and inquiry-driven approach that encourages curiosity, social-emotional growth, and foundational academic skills. The program emphasizes hands-on exploration, collaboration, and developing independence while introducing literacy, numeracy, and early science concepts.

Elementary School (Grades 1–5)

In the Elementary School, students engage in a standards-based curriculum guided by the Common Core Standards for math and language arts, the Next Generation Science Standards for science, and the Spanish Ministry of Education for Spanish language and social studies. Learning is inquiry-focused and interdisciplinary, promoting critical thinking, problem-solving, and collaboration. Project-based learning and experiential activities help students connect classroom concepts to real-world contexts.

Middle School (Grades 6–8)

Middle School combines rigorous academic content with social-emotional and leadership development. Students continue to work within standards-based frameworks mentioned in Elementary School while engaging in collaborative projects, service learning, and interdisciplinary experiences. Advisory programs support personal growth alongside intellectual development.

High School (Grades 9 – 12)

High School students follow a college-preparatory American curriculum, culminating in the International Baccalaureate (IB) Diploma Program (DP) or Career-related Program (CP) in Grades 11–12. The curriculum emphasizes critical thinking, inquiry, independent research, and global perspectives. Students are encouraged to take ownership of their learning while developing skills for success at university and beyond.
Across all stages, ASB’s methodology is student-centered, inquiry-based, and focused on holistic development, combining academic rigor with creativity, collaboration, and global citizenship.

Frais de scolarité pour 2026

En savoir plus sur American School of Barcelona tuition fees for 2026, y compris détails généraux des frais et bourses disponibles.

Frais de scolarité annuels

Les frais de scolarité annuels à l'American School of Barcelona varient de EUR 14,114 à EUR 27,062, selon le niveau scolaire et le programme de l'élève.

Bourses d'études

Long-term Spanish residents and alumni are eligible to apply for the Little Lynx Scholarship, which is open to students entering PK3. The scholarship offers from 15% to 35% off of tuition for the full duration of the student's attendance at ASB. Activités extrascolaires

L'ASB propose un programme d'activités périscolaires pour les élèves de la maternelle à la terminale. Ces activités visent à enrichir le programme éducatif de base de l'école et à soutenir la mission globale de l'ASB. L'accent est mis sur les activités favorisant le respect, la coopération et le travail d'équipe entre différents groupes d'élèves. Nous proposons des activités comme les échecs, le théâtre, la robotique, le tennis en peluche, des cours de musique, du taekwondo, du football, du basket-ball, etc.

Installations

ASB offers a modern and expansive campus. All of our facilities have been built from the ground up, or fully renovated, within the past ten years. Key features include:
– Air conditioning in every classroom
– Lots of natural light
– Flexible furniture options
– A library with books for all levels
– Dedicated art classrooms with a kiln for firing pottery
– Dedicated music classrooms for both group and private lessons
– Five science laboratories
– An auditorium with seats for more than 700 spectators
– Maker Lab with 3D printers, laser cutters, sewing machines, electric saws, and other tools for building prototypes
– Multiple sports fields allowing for girls and boys basketball, volleyball, soccer, and flag football teams to train on campus
– A fitness center with cardio machines and weights
